Middle Managers Key to AI Adoption

Middle Managers Key to AI Adoption

Key takeaway

  • A new book by a former Harvard dean says middle managers will determine AI adoption success.

  • The book is titled "The CEO: The Role, the Reality, the Responsibility." It offers a research-backed look at the CEO role.

3 Key Points

  1. What happened

    A new book by the former dean of Harvard Business School argues that middle managers are crucial for AI adoption.

  2. Why it matters

    The book suggests that AI adoption's success hinges on these managers' actions, implying their role is now more critical in the workplace.

  3. What to watch

    The book, 'The CEO: The Role, the Reality, the Responsibility,' provides a practical framework for CEOs to leverage middle managers in AI initiatives.

Context & Analysis

The former dean of Harvard Business School has published a book that positions middle managers as pivotal to AI adoption. This suggests that the challenge is less about technology and more about organizational execution. The book's practical focus indicates that CEOs must actively enable these managers. This viewpoint is likely to influence how business leaders approach AI integration. The book frames AI adoption as a management challenge, not just a technical one.
